logo

Output 28fdda64c426fd7d4df568440e3e3db166a21fa128d1de2445518f2ec21deea5:1

value
2061645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ba9709fd00b9450777bb99adc8f30c5d6c279e84 OP_EQUAL
address
3JhcYbhYVM8mnRtzM7b4xRVkNuVW6uCsrq
transaction
28fdda64c426fd7d4df568440e3e3db166a21fa128d1de2445518f2ec21deea5